High-temperature,
high-performance
epoxy
formulation
for
synthetic
composite
part
and
tooling
manufacture.
Tn
as
high
as
300’F
(149″C)
with
proper
post
cu
re.
Provides
excel
I ent
tem
peratu
re
stabi
I ity
and
great
part
cosmetics.
Slow
cure
speed
hardener
provides
5
to
6
hours
of
working
time
at
72″F
(22’C).
A
typical
laminate
will
gel
in
10
to
12
hours
at
room
temperature.This
combination
is
specifically
formulated
for
resin
infusion
and
VARTM
processes.
Not
for
use
in
open
mold
applications.
Elevated
temperature
cure
is
required.
Parts
can
be
pulled
after
24-48
hours
at
room
temperature
or
sooner
after
a
mild
initial
cure
of
90-110’F
(32-43’C).
See
chaft
for
post
cure
information.Quality-controltinting
is
available
at
no
extra
charge;
simply
add
“QC”
after
the
product
code
on
your
order.

Store
PRS-SEr@
Epoxy
resins
and
hardeners
at
room
temperafure
in
sealed
conkiners
uniil
shortly
before
use.
As
with
many
high-performance
epory
resins,
repeated
exposure
to
low
temperatures
during
storage
may
cause
he
resin
to
crystallize.
lf
tfris
occurs,
warm
the
resin
to
1
25″F
and
stir
to
dissolve
crystals.
Hardeners
may
form
carbamation
when
exposed
to
C02
and
moisture
in
the
atmosphere
for
extended
periods
of
time.
Prevent
carbamation
by
protecting
hardeners
from
exposure
until
immediately
prior
to
processing.
